Wigan man, 62, accused of fiddling benefits

A 62-year-old man has been accused of benefit fiddling.

Ian Cronin, of Wensley Road, Lowton, is charged with failing to notify the Department for Work and Pensions of a change of circumstances because he knew it could cut his carers’ allowance and income support and also failing to inform Wigan Council that he had an income besides his benefits.

The offences are alleged to have taken place between April 2016 and June 2018.

Cronin was released on bail by Wigan justices who will look at the case again on September 23.
